At 5 p.m. PT on September 19 (which corresponds to 8 a.m. Beijing Time on September 20), FF is set to host the launch event for its EAI robot, the "Quad-Core Omni-Intelligence," where it will unveil and introduce 9 new robot models. These models will come in three distinct forms: humanoid, quadrupedal, and wheeled-arm. Additionally, the All New Futurist will also make its debut at the same time. Upon this release, FF will emerge as the company with the most extensive range of robot models in the U.S., successfully constructing the 2.0 version of its "One Brain, Multiple Forms; Multi-Form, Multi-Capability FF EAI Robot World."

Moreover, the launch event will showcase 4 comprehensive industry solutions specifically designed for K12 education, scientific research, security, and inspection scenarios. Notably, the security and inspection solutions will be capable of autonomous operations. Following the event, on September 28, FF will hold the second half of its investment attraction conference. This conference aims to foster connections with upstream supply chains, promote collaborations in U.S. local manufacturing, and participate in the IROS 2026 robotics summit for on-site experiences.

In the realm of business operations, Steven Newton, who boasts 25 years of experience in U.S. government procurement, will take on the role of FF's Senior Strategic Advisor to bolster market expansion efforts. Meanwhile, the RoboShare leasing platform has plans to onboard 3 new partner merchants this month.
